Mountmorres is probably 6th Viscount William Geoffrey Bouchard de Montmorency Mountmorres (1872-1936), who embarked on a journey through the Congo in 1904. He also wrote papers on West Africa: 'Maize, cocoa and rubber: Hints on their production in West Africa', 'The commercial possibilities of West Africa' and 'The Congo Independent State, a report'.
